Hi @Yemisi,

 

The short answer is yes! Starting April 10, independent contractors and self-employed individuals will be able to apply for the SBA Payment Protection Plan. See this thread for more information.

Hi @Yemisi,

 

I also encourage you to look at the Economic Injury Disaster Loan Advance (EIDL) program too. "The SBA’s Economic Injury Disaster Loan provides vital economic support to small businesses to help overcome the temporary loss of revenue they are experiencing as a result of the COVID-19 pandemic." This is a loan advance and it is also forgivable. It applies to sole proprietorships, independent contractors and self-employed persons.
